High Performance Optical Frequency Reference
Optical frequency reference based on Doppler free spectroscopy of molecular iodine. Developed in a Cooperation between the DLR institute of Space Systems, ZARM/University of Bremen, University of Applied Sciences Konstanz and the Humboldt University Berlin for future applications in space. Such a frequency reference is the basis of the proposed scientific space mission BOOST with the aim to test the theory of special relativity.
